# Settings: ORM migration (Project Tangleroot)
# New team members: this module bridges the legacy Hexmapper ORM
# and the new repository layer. Do not add models to the old mapper;
# everything new goes through repositories. The legacy layer stays
# frozen until the Q3 cutover. Dual-write is ON in staging only —
# never enable it in prod without sign-off. Both layers share one
# staging database, reachable via the string below.

primary connection of kawig-yagap = redis://oliael_svc:JD@db-e0e2.lumicio.internal:5432/wenax

Subject: DR drill — Brightfare payments sandbox

Plugin authors: Friday we run a disaster-recovery drill on the Brightfare sandbox. Expect flaky integration tests while we fail over; retries are safe. Pin your suites to the staging snapshot until the all-clear. If your plugin's sandbox vault resets during the drill, restore access with the recovery passphrase below.

unlock words, hahaf-fajeg: quenmir-belius

## Break-Glass Access: Pooler Admin Console

Welcome to the Corvane platform team. Our PgBouncer-style pooler, Quillgate, fronts every production database. Under normal conditions you should never touch its admin console directly; pool sizing changes go through config review. If Quillgate saturates and connections queue indefinitely, break-glass access lets you drain and resize pools live. Open the sealed recovery record in the Maplewick vault, notify your lead, and log the incident. The record unlocks with the passphrase below.

strongbox words: druvan-lamys-eliius-jorax-istox-soreth-ulays-gilix-ralix-oliiel-norwyn-casvan-praius

Vendor note: the tile-rendering cache layer comes from Cartonyx under the Glazecache license. We pin version 4.2; do not bump without checking the eviction-policy changelog, since 4.3 changed LRU semantics and broke our warm-start path once already. Cache invalidation hooks are ours; everything under vendor/glazecache is theirs — review diffs there only for integration drift. For license or upgrade questions, reach the Cartonyx liaison.

pager mailbox: ulamir_druox@qirvanlabs.corp